Andy Reid doesn't have Patrick Mahomes under center, but he's still being just as crafty with his playcalling with Matt Moore in the game. Reid drew up a play with multiple men in motion and a couple of fake gives from the quarterback. The Packers bit on the fake, which allowed Travis Kelce to roam free in the secondary. Moore slung him a pass for an easy touchdown to get the Chiefs on the board.
